Frequently Asked Questions

What are the eligibility requirements for participation?

The eligibility requirements include being a registered entity, demonstrating a minimum of 2 years of experience in refilling industrial gases, and a minimum average annual turnover of 9 Lakh. Additionally, submission of relevant certifications and documentation is mandatory.

What certificates are needed for compliance?

Bidders must submit an OEM Authorization Certificate, along with other specified documents such as proof of past experience and bidder turnover records. Complying with these certification requirements is crucial for technical evaluation.
